The property
Longacres is a dormer-style home in need of modernisation, offering more than 1,300 sq. Ft. Of light-filled flexible accommodation arranged over two floors together with almost 2,500 sq. Ft. Of stabling and outbuildings.
Configured to provide an ideal family and entertaining space maximising the stunning rural views, the ground floor accommodation flows from a welcoming entrance hall with modern family bathroom and briefly comprises a spacious living room with rear aspect bay window, parquet flooring and exposed brick fireplace with
woodburning stove, a generous family room with feature open fireplace and French doors to the rear terrace and a Amtico-floored kitchen/breakfast room with a range of wall and base
units, modern integrated appliances, space for a sizeable table and a door to the side porch. The ground floor accommodation is completed by a bedroom wing comprising two well-proportioned bedrooms, one with feature rear aspect bay window and built-in storage. The first floor is dedicated to a large principal bedroom with built-in storage and stunning views over the garden and land to the rear.

Screened by mature trees and woodland, the property is approached through a five-bar gate over a gravelled driveway providing generous private parking and continuing past the property to two paddocks of approximately 3 acres for each paddock incorporating a 37 ft. Outbuilding, 29 ft. Open-sided barn, timber stable block with five
loose boxes and two sheds over two levels. The formal garden surrounding lawn bordered by mature trees and features a paved rear terrace, ideal for entertaining and al fresco dining and
enjoying far-reaching views over the property’s acreage and surrounding countryside.<br /><br />Location
Located between Wheathampstead and St. Albans, the historic village of Sandridge offers a good selection of day-to-day amenities including a
village store, butcher, tea room, public houses and primary school, public parks at the Wick and Bernards Heath and further amenities at the Quadrant in Marshalswick. Wheathampstead
also offers a good range of local shops, public houses and eateries. St. Albans' has a great range of speciality boutiques, independent retailers
and major stores, with cultural and sporting facilities including concert and theatre venues, bowls and tennis club, golf course and football, rugby and cricket teams. Communications links are excellent: St. Albans’ mainline station offers fast through services via St. Pancras International to the City (19 mins), Gatwick and beyond, and access to the A1(M), M25 and M1. The area offers a wide range of state schooling including Howe Dell Primary, Beaumont and St. Albans Girls’ schools (all rated Outstanding by Ofsted).
